Title: Nisha Desai: Innovator in Telecommunications
Introduction
Nisha Desai is a prominent inventor based in Mountain View, California. She has made significant contributions to the field of telecommunications, particularly through her innovative patents. With a total of two patents to her name, Nisha has demonstrated her expertise and commitment to advancing technology.
Latest Patents
Nisha Desai's latest patents include a "Method and apparatus for bundling multiple logger events." This invention provides a system, method, apparatus, and mechanisms for detecting traps triggered by Label Switch Path (LSP) interface events. It determines the corresponding event characteristics and associates the detected traps with a bitmap marker indicative of their respective event characteristics. The invention bundles together bitmaps having common markers to provide respective bundles of common logger events adapted for bulk transmission to a management system.
Another notable patent is the "System, method and apparatus for signaling and responding to ERO expansion failure in inter-domain TE LSP." This invention performs a constraint-based shortest path computation (CSPF) in a manner that excludes nodes indicated as having failed an ERO expansion. The indication is provided via an error code within an RSVP path message associated with the setup of an alternate LSP.
